Sustain a daily calendar of meetings and events. Prepare Word, Excel, PowerPoint presentations, agendas, reports, special projects, and other documents in support of objectives for the organization. Arrange travel (including complex international trips) and accommodations for executives; prepare and approve expense reports. Screen and triage emails in executive’s inbox; respond to requests by gathering and providing information. Excellent communication and time management skills; proven ability to meet deadlines. Ability to function well in a high-paced environment; performs additional duties as assigned by executives. Draft and prepare correspondence for internal announcements, and organizations that the executive is involved with. Manage the Executive's contacts. Be responsive to emails/texts/phone calls; contact outside normal business hours during travel periods may be needed. Use discretion, confidentiality, and good judgment to handle C-Level matters. Represent the company and the Executive in a positive light through great follow-through skills and sound judgment.
